Online & Distance Learning at University of North Florida
Many students take online classes at University of North Florida. Among 16,154 students, 2,723 (17%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 8,937 (55%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ity
Below you’ll find the composition of Mental Health Counseling graduates at University of North Florida, by degree type.
Across all degree levels, Mental Health Counseling graduates at University of North Florida are 92% women (24) and 8% men (2).
Mental Health Counseling Master’s Program at University of North Florida
Among the 24 master’s mental health counseling degrees awarded at University of North Florida, 92% were women (22) and 8% were men (2).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Mental Health Counseling master’s degree recipients at University of North Florida.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 11 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 3 |
| Black / African American | 6 |
| Asian | 2 |
| Two or More Races | 2 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 54% of Mental Health Counseling master’s degree recipients at University of North Florida, above the national average of 34%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
